Movement: Japan Seiko VK63
Case Diameter: 40 MM
Case Thickness: 12 MM
Case Material: Stainless steel
Crystal: Sapphire crystal
Bezel: Fixed black tachymetre bezel
Water Resistance: 100M (10 bar)
Band Material: Rubber strap
Band Width: 20 MM
Band Length: 220 MM
Weight: 92 g
Features: Chronograph, date display, luminous hands

Seiko Precision Inside
The Vantage runs on the Japan Seiko VK63, a meca-quartz movement that delivers precise chronograph function with the sweep characteristics more associated with mechanical movements. It operates without a battery swap anxiety common to standard quartz, and the Japan-origin caliber is a known reference for reliability in sport chronographs.
The fixed black bezel carries a full tachymetre scale, allowing the chronograph function to be used for speed estimation over a measured distance. The white engraved numerals read clearly against the dark bezel surface, and the triangular pip at 12 o'clock provides an immediate orientation reference point.

The Vantage is water resistant to 100M (10 bar), which makes it suitable for swimming and general water exposure. It is not intended for diving or high-pressure water activities.
The Vantage runs on the Japan Seiko VK63, a meca-quartz caliber that delivers chronograph function with a smoother seconds hand sweep than conventional quartz movements. It combines quartz accuracy with a more mechanical feel in daily use.
The Vantage is available in four variants: Phantom, Frost, Solstice, and Ash. Each shares the same 40 MM stainless steel case and rubber strap, with differences in dial texture tone, subdial finish, and case color.
The Vantage is fitted with a sapphire crystal, chosen for its greater resistance to surface scratching compared to standard mineral glass. It is designed to maintain dial clarity and visual integrity through regular daily wear.
